5800x hitting 90C under AOI Cooling - Corsair H100i V2

I just assembled a new system with this processer, and it regularly hits 90c under heavy load (Game spikes, Prime 95, benchmarks).  My cooler is set to extreme in the iCUE settings, and I have tried reapplying the thermal paste.  From my research these chips run hotter, however there is a AMD slide about the temperatures that says AOI cooling should keep it around 80c.  Is this normal, or should I continue to try and trouble shoot my cooling solution?

i had the exact same issue, but i fixed it. i had a 5800x using a Noctua CPU Cooler, even on ECO mode it was hitting 78c at idle on desktop. How did i fix it? well it tried cleaning up my pc, cable management, re applying the thermal paste, but barely any difference.

Until i found the real issue.
I looked in Ryzen Master, the Motherboard - on default mind you, was force feeding the CPU with 1.4V, all the time. Far too much.
So i started tweaking, i currently have my CPU Voltage at 1.15V and it has made a massive difference. also tweaked my fans etc but 90% of the difference has been the CPU voltage.

With my fans on quiet mode my cpu temp is currently on 58c, and during gaming it doesnt get over 67c now. So my advice, turn the voltage down.

Changing the CPU voltage setting does keep the temps around a more reasonable 67c under a Prime 95 heat test, which is far more reasonable.  I did notice though that it limits the turbo boost to about 4-4.1 mhz, but I guess that's just the trade off of things.  I am curious if the mother boards will tweak their "auto" voltage in the future, or if this is being required by AMD?

Have you lowered your voltage by offset or did you manually entered the voltage to a fixed value?

Because my boost seems to go higher since I lowered voltage on mine.

I did the manual set, after some brief research I understand how offset works, but I'm not sure what voltage I should start my calculations at to reach a 1.15 voltage, any suggestions?

0 Likes

I posted a vid up there explaining on how to do it.

Inside the UEFI/BIOS, depending on your manufacturer, in the same tab as you set manual voltage, there should be a option for AUTO/MANUAL/OFFSET.

= Your board may not have it =

If it does, use the minus option, (overclockers will use the plus) then start with 0.1 or 0.05 and work your way till its stable for you.

This way you should keep boosting as long as there's thermal headroom and since voltage is AUTO+OFFSET, the CPU will request the same voltage as before (if you set manual, no joy for the CPU), the board will then provide what the CPU wants minus 0.1v 

Don't push too much of the offset, because when idling the CPU will ask for a value as low as sub 1v, that with minus like 0.2 or 0.3 from the offset will make the system unstable and crash.
